How to Respond Effectively When Someone Asks for Help Politely
Assess the Request Carefully
Before diving into assistance, consider:
- Clarifying the Request: Ensure you understand what is being asked. If the message is ambiguous, politely ask for clarification.
- Determining Your Ability to Help: Assess whether you have the knowledge, resources, or time to assist effectively.
- Evaluating the Urgency: Decide if the request requires immediate attention or can be addressed later.
Responding with Politeness and Empathy
When replying, keep these principles in mind:
- Acknowledge the Request: Show that you've read and understood their message.
- Express Willingness to Help: Even if you cannot assist fully, demonstrating a helpful attitude fosters goodwill.
- Be Respectful and Courteous: Use polite language to maintain positive interactions.
Sample Responses:
- "Thank you for reaching out. I'd be happy to help with this—could you please provide more details?"
- "I understand your situation. Let me see what I can do to assist you."
- "I appreciate your message. Unfortunately, I might not be the best person to help, but I can point you in the right direction."
Providing Effective Assistance
Once you decide to help, consider:
- Providing Clear Instructions: Step-by-step guidance can be more helpful.
- Sharing Resources: Links, articles, tutorials, or contacts relevant to the request.
- Offering Support and Encouragement: Sometimes, emotional support is as valuable as practical help.
Best Practices for Responding to Requests for Help
1. Use a Positive and Encouraging Tone
Even if you cannot assist directly, maintain a friendly tone. For example:
- "Thanks for reaching out. I'll do my best to help!"
- "Happy to assist you with this. Let's see what we can do."
2. Set Boundaries When Necessary
If the request is unreasonable or outside your capacity, politely decline:
- "I'm sorry, but I don't have the expertise to help with this."
- "Unfortunately, I can't assist with that at the moment, but I hope you find the support you need."
3. Offer Alternative Solutions
Guide them toward other resources or people who can help:
- "Have you tried contacting [relevant organization]?"
- "You might find this tutorial helpful: [link]."
4. Express Gratitude and Well-Wishing
End the interaction on a positive note:
- "Thank you for understanding. Have a wonderful day!"
- "Good luck with your project. Stay safe and take care!"
